AWS SDK Version 3 for .NET
API Reference

A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region.

Classes

NameDescription
Class AccessEndpointType

Constants used for properties of type AccessEndpointType.

Class Action

Constants used for properties of type Action.

Class AmazonAppStreamClient

Implementation for accessing AppStream

Amazon AppStream 2.0

This is the Amazon AppStream 2.0 API Reference. This documentation provides descriptions and syntax for each of the actions and data types in AppStream 2.0. AppStream 2.0 is a fully managed, secure application streaming service that lets you stream desktop applications to users without rewriting applications. AppStream 2.0 manages the AWS resources that are required to host and run your applications, scales automatically, and provides access to your users on demand.

You can call the AppStream 2.0 API operations by using an interface VPC endpoint (interface endpoint). For more information, see Access AppStream 2.0 API Operations and CLI Commands Through an Interface VPC Endpoint in the Amazon AppStream 2.0 Administration Guide.

To learn more about AppStream 2.0, see the following resources:

Class AmazonAppStreamConfig

Configuration for accessing Amazon AppStream service

Class AmazonAppStreamDefaultConfiguration

Configuration for accessing Amazon AppStream service

Class AmazonAppStreamException

Common exception for the AppStream service.

Class AmazonAppStreamRequest

Base class for AppStream operation requests.

Class AppBlockBuilderAttribute

Constants used for properties of type AppBlockBuilderAttribute.

Class AppBlockBuilderPlatformType

Constants used for properties of type AppBlockBuilderPlatformType.

Class AppBlockBuilderState

Constants used for properties of type AppBlockBuilderState.

Class AppBlockBuilderStateChangeReasonCode

Constants used for properties of type AppBlockBuilderStateChangeReasonCode.

Class AppBlockState

Constants used for properties of type AppBlockState.

Class ApplicationAttribute

Constants used for properties of type ApplicationAttribute.

Class AppVisibility

Constants used for properties of type AppVisibility.

Class AuthenticationType

Constants used for properties of type AuthenticationType.

Class CertificateBasedAuthStatus

Constants used for properties of type CertificateBasedAuthStatus.

Class FleetAttribute

Constants used for properties of type FleetAttribute.

Class FleetErrorCode

Constants used for properties of type FleetErrorCode.

Class FleetState

Constants used for properties of type FleetState.

Class FleetType

Constants used for properties of type FleetType.

Class ImageBuilderState

Constants used for properties of type ImageBuilderState.

Class ImageBuilderStateChangeReasonCode

Constants used for properties of type ImageBuilderStateChangeReasonCode.

Class ImageState

Constants used for properties of type ImageState.

Class ImageStateChangeReasonCode

Constants used for properties of type ImageStateChangeReasonCode.

Class MessageAction

Constants used for properties of type MessageAction.

Class PackagingType

Constants used for properties of type PackagingType.

Class Permission

Constants used for properties of type Permission.

Class PlatformType

Constants used for properties of type PlatformType.

Class PreferredProtocol

Constants used for properties of type PreferredProtocol.

Class SessionConnectionState

Constants used for properties of type SessionConnectionState.

Class StackAttribute

Constants used for properties of type StackAttribute.

Class StackErrorCode

Constants used for properties of type StackErrorCode.

Class StorageConnectorType

Constants used for properties of type StorageConnectorType.

Class StreamSessionState

Constants used for properties of type StreamSessionState.

Class StreamView

Constants used for properties of type StreamView.

Class UsageReportExecutionErrorCode

Constants used for properties of type UsageReportExecutionErrorCode.

Class UsageReportSchedule

Constants used for properties of type UsageReportSchedule.

Class UserStackAssociationErrorCode

Constants used for properties of type UserStackAssociationErrorCode.

Class VisibilityType

Constants used for properties of type VisibilityType.

Interfaces

NameDescription
Interface IAmazonAppStream

Interface for accessing AppStream

Amazon AppStream 2.0

This is the Amazon AppStream 2.0 API Reference. This documentation provides descriptions and syntax for each of the actions and data types in AppStream 2.0. AppStream 2.0 is a fully managed, secure application streaming service that lets you stream desktop applications to users without rewriting applications. AppStream 2.0 manages the AWS resources that are required to host and run your applications, scales automatically, and provides access to your users on demand.

You can call the AppStream 2.0 API operations by using an interface VPC endpoint (interface endpoint). For more information, see Access AppStream 2.0 API Operations and CLI Commands Through an Interface VPC Endpoint in the Amazon AppStream 2.0 Administration Guide.

To learn more about AppStream 2.0, see the following resources: